Sunland Park - Sunland Derby, March 23, 2014
Sunland Park 11 | 7:40 pm ET
G3 Sunland Derby for 3yo going 1-1/8 mi
Trainer Bob Baffert holds a pair of aces in the Grade 3 Sunland Derby with MIDNIGHT HAWK and CHITU, two colts that have been running against the best three-year-olds in Southern California. MIDNIGHT HAWK may have more talent than his stable mate, but CHITU may be the horse to bet at longer odds. CHITU has two wins and one second in three career starts and the second place finish was in the Robert B. Lewis where MIDNIGHT HAWK finished third. The Sunland strip can be very speed friendly on these big days and that will help both favorites. Another speed favoring track is Gulfstream Park and trainer Todd Pletcher brings two of his three-year-olds COMMISSIONER and GLOBAL STRIKE from the Miami track. The two ran on the same day one month ago with COMMISSIONER in the Fountain of Youth and GLOBAL STRIKE in an allowance race. If you were not on the lead that day, you had no chance so perhaps COMMISSIONER deserves a break as he was trying to rally from over five lengths back. If the Sunland track is fair, COMMISSIONER can get the job done.
